Dubai Design Week, Dezeen Awards 2025 party and Designart Tokyo are among the key architecture, design and art events featured in Dezeen Events Guide this November.

Other events taking place during the month include Design Mumbai, BDNY, Hiroshima Architecture Exhibition, World Architecture Festival and the 15th Shanghai Biennale: Does the flower hear the bee?.

Hiroshima Architecture Exhibition
4 October to 30 November, Japan

21 architecture and art groups are taking part in the inaugural edition of Hiroshima Architecture Exhibition, including Kazuyo Sejima, Tadao Ando, Kenzo Tange and Junya Ishigami.

Displayed are eight exhibitions in Onomichi City and Fukuyama City, with the works paying homage to Japanese architects, including Pritzker Architecture Prize winners and designers of historic structures.

Designart Tokyo
31 October to 9 November, Japan

Designart Tokyo has appointed Brave – The Pursuit of Instinctive Beauty as the theme for its 2025 edition, celebrating original design that avoids formulaic patterns.

The event runs for 10 days, hosting exhibitions and parties across Tokyo, including the group exhibition Designart Gallery, with the space designed by Hong Kong-based architecture and design studio Collective.

Dubai Design Week
4 to 9 November, UAE

The latest iteration of Dubai Design Week hosts exhibitions, installations, fairs, conferences and talks, workshops and pop-up shops, celebrating regional and international design

Programme highlights include the Downtown Design fair, located at the d3 Waterfront Terrace from 5 to 9 November, and the fair's conference the Forum, this year welcoming designers Tom Dixon and Lee Broom as speakers.

15th Shanghai Biennale: Does the flower hear the bee?
8 November to 31 March, China

Writer and curator Kitty Scott was appointed the curator of the 15th edition of the Shanghai Biennale, which explores the question: Does the flower hear the bee?

The showcase, which takes place at the Power Station of Art, addresses communication and intelligence within design, and how they can connect the audience, exhibition and environment.

BDNY
9 to 10 November, USA

Boutique Design New York (BDNY) returns to the Javits Centre, welcoming 700 exhibitors across the textiles, furniture, lighting and art sectors.

Alongside the exhibition, the two-day trade show hosts an awards ceremony, talk series and networking opportunities, including the Women Leaders Breakfast.

World Architecture Festival
12 to 14 November, USA

Miami is the host city of this year's World Architecture Festival, which welcomes international architects for a programme of awards, talks, exhibitions, tours and parties.

Located at the Miami Beach Convention Centre for three days, over 70 talks and seminars are taking place during the event, with speakers from practices Foster + Partners, HKS and BIG.

Dezeen Awards 2025 party
25 November, UK

Dezeen Awards hosts its annual party, spotlighting architecture, design and interior projects across 49 categories, including sustainability projects and the 2025 Bentley Lighthouse Award.

The evening includes food, drinks and entertainment led by former Scissor Sisters frontwoman, Ana Matronic.

The awards ceremony takes place at Exhibition White City in London.

Design Mumbai
26 to 29 November, India

The second edition of Design Mumbai takes place in November, inviting architecture and design professionals to Jio World Garden.

More than 80 brands are partaking in the trade show's exhibition, installations and talks, including American Hardwood Export Council (AHEC), lighting brand Baccarat and furniture brand Blå Station.
